About Expedition. Expedition is simply the best tactical and navigation software available. Expedition has been in development since the mid 1990s by veteran Volvo Ocean Race navigator and Whitbread winner Nick White.

If you consider the difference this kind of software can make in a distance race, it's probaby the best investment you can make (if your boat is reasonably well set up from the start)? A new jib will make 1-2% difference - a good routing will be the difference between last and first place. It made me look like genius one or two time this season. And since I'm not that smart, it was well worth the money for me.

Expedition is pretty good. My advice is you need to temper the suggested routes with your judgement. Do comparison routes, don't take suggested routes as gospel. If you use the tool for comparison of different scenarios, it is a valuable simulation. But - USE YOUR JUDGEMENT as a sailor! Many used Expedition going to Bermuda in 06 and ended up in the cheap seats because they did not check multiple route options. Lots of wining down there about, 'my routing software said go east!'

You're right. The routing is only as good as the data it has to work with.

If the models get it wrong the route will be wrong too. It's great technology that can save you a ton of time, and do calculations that you would likely be too tired to do, or not have the time for. But it, or any other technology, cannot replace wisdom and intuition, at least not yet. Expedition is a great value, especially given the fact that Nick routinely updates it for free to registered users. In'06 we used it to win our class for Newport Bermuda.

Doing this familiarized us with the process so well that when we got on the boat we already knew exactly what we were going to do. As others have warned: Garbage in garbage out. As others found out: The recommended route is not always the best. In the case of the '06 Bermuda, the 'best' route was to go way east, but it was only 0.05% better in terms of time. In terms of distance, it was about 20% worst than going straight down the rumb line! Which way would you go?
